On Fri, Nov 18, 2005 at 12:40:45AM -0500, Jody McIntyre wrote:
> On Tue, Nov 15, 2005 at 02:30:58PM -0800, Greg KH wrote:
> 
> > I'm not meaning to duplicate anything, as we don't have "location of
> > development git/quilt tree" entry in the MAINTAINERS file.  Hm, that
> > does sound like the proper place for such an entry, doesn't it?  Anyone
> > want to propose that addition?
> 
> Sure :)
> 
> BTW Greg, you are not currently listed as an I2C maintainer.  Might
> want to fix that :)

That's because I am no longer the I2C maintainer, but still am the
conduit from patches from the current I2C maintainer, to the -mm and
Linus trees.  I know of other people in this kind of situation (like the
different network driver stuff.)
